During mid-life a woman begins to experience menopause. Hot flashes and sweating are some of the symptoms that women experience during this time, and it can be uncomfortable.

While going through menopause, many people will tell you that the heat generated by the body feels like a furnace that someone has suddenly turned on. In addition to this there is profuse sweating.

There is no treatment for these symptoms of menopause. A woman must simply endure them, or take medication which is available on the market. If a woman chooses not to take medication, there are alternatives to help control these symptoms and make life more comfortable.

Sometimes women will remove their clothing and bed sheets in order to remain cool at night. When the body sweats it helps to keep the body cool. This cooling effect is created when sweat evaporates on the skin and is met with the surrounding cooler air.
